Great story. Great people. That's why we are racing at WRP.Waynesfield allows a kid to ride with a driver during the Anthem. A bunch of us got together and Dean for allowing it, and fixed it so a young 12yr boy who just had a operation a couple of weeks ago Austin Leichner was allowed to ride with his best friend and driver Jeff babcock. Jeff calls him his #1 fan. Well little did some of us know it, but Jeff did that sat was his birthday. We didnt know about what Jeff had in mind. Dave Luchini and crew allowed Jeff and them to take the car to Austins house while his parents blindfolded him. While jeff and the crew unloaded the car in front of his house and when they took off the blindfold there was Jeff with his racecar #52 mod. What a class act guy Jeff and owner for allowing him to do it. This might be a birthday that this little young man might never forget.
Thats what this sport needs is more class act guys like this
